Hardee student urges board to reconsider expulsion, says peaceful protest led to referrals
Summary
A Hardee High student told the board his friend was expelled after officials found drug residue in a phone case; the speaker said he and peers staged a peaceful protest within handbook rules and were disciplined; Superintendent Bennett offered a private meeting but declined to discuss discipline publicly.
Colin Barnett, a student at Hardee Senior High School, used public comment time on Aug. 28 to contest the expulsion of his friend, Cody Lopez, and to criticize school disciplinary actions.
